People Solutions are recruiting for a Trainee Administration Assistant in Broughton Astley, Leicestershire. This entry‑level role includes full training and career progression within logistics and international trade.

No prior office experience is required, with training provided from day one. Typical duties include providing support to the Import Department, coordinating shipments, processing documentation, and keeping records up to date.
